The method proposed by Pratt to derive recursion relations for systems of
degenerate fermions [Phys. Rev. Lett. 84, 4255 (2000), arXiv:nucl-th/9905055]
relies on diagrammatic techniques. This efficient formalism assumes no explicit
two-body interactions, makes possible the inclusion of conservation laws and
requires low computational time. In this brief report, we show that such
recursion relations can be obtained from generating functions, without any
restriction as concerns the number of conservation laws (e.g. total energy or
